A Renewal Decision Problem
Abstract
A system must operate for t units of time. A certain component is essential for its operation and must be replaced, when it fails, with a new component. The class of spare components is grouped into n categories with components of the ith category costing a positive amount (C sub i) and functioning for an exponential length of time with rate (lambda sub i). The main problem of interest is, for a given t, to assign the initial component and subsequent replacements from among the n categories of spare components so as to minimize the expected cost of providing an operative component for t units of time.
